Requirements

  • High School Diploma or GED.
  • 2+ years of hands-on experience in the Building Automation or HVAC Controls industry.
  • Hold a valid, current Driver’s License and be insurable by the company’s insurance carrier.
  • Lift items up to 50 lbs. and perform physical tasks such as squat and climb for extended periods.
  • Capable of working over 8 feet above grade and proficient in the use of ladders and motorized lift equipment.

Nice To Haves

  • Degree or Technical Certificate in HVAC, Controls, or a related field.
  • Basic understanding of BAS integration and TCP/IP networking (including wireless).
  • Experience in building automation software, such as WebCTRL, and installing building automation controls.
  • Demonstrated experience in delivering turnkey solutions while independently working with increasing scope complexity and managing resources to meet all milestones.
  • Proactively identifies and resolves system issues using a strong understanding of mechanical and electrical plans.
  • Proficient in loading and configuring building automation software, including trends, alarms, system reports, and end-user training.
  • Proficient with Microsoft 365 applications.
  • Clearly translates technical project details for customers and maintains disciplined documentation and safety standards.
  • Anticipates customer needs and provides feedback on field tools and processes to drive operational efficiency and reliability.

Responsibilities

  • Install, commission, and optimize advanced DDC systems, ensuring controls, sensors, and networks meet performance standards.
  • Use technical judgment to solve automation challenges and mitigate project risks before they impact timelines.
  • Train owners on system operation and partner with Project Managers to manage risks and improve execution.
  • Travel as needed and adapt to changing schedules while taking end-to-end ownership of complex projects.
  • Maintain accurate documentation and participate in project reviews to drive continuous improvement.
